Laser range refers to the maximum distance a laser measure can accurately gauge, affecting the tool's suitability for different projects. Choosing the correct range is crucial for ensuring precision in measurements, particularly in varied environments such as construction sites or large-scale renovations.

Measurement functions in laser measures determine the tool's capability to calculate various dimensions and angles, which is crucial for precise and efficient measurements in construction and design projects. These functions enhance the versatility and utility of the laser measure, making it suitable for diverse applications, from calculating room volumes to assessing angles for complex installations.

The margin of error in laser measures represents the potential deviation between the measured value and the actual distance. It is crucial for ensuring precision and accuracy in measurements, affecting the reliability of the tool for various applications.
